Blind River Tekau Barrel-Fermented Marlborough Sauvignon Blanc 2018

Blind River Tekau Barrel-Fermented Marlborough Sauvignon Blanc 2018

  • Dry style
  • French oak
  • Crème brûlée
  • Ripe stonefruit

This wine has a wonderfully complex nose of crème brûlée, smoke and ripe stonefruit. The palate is rich and rounded with lovely, ripe peach notes seasoned with spicy oak. It already has many layers and will become more complex and seamless with further time in the bottle.

From two-cane pruned vines on their beautiful Blind River vineyard, in the Awatere Valley, they picked this Sauvignon Blanc with lovely ripe, intense flavours and a balanced acidity. There were two passes through the vineyard: 31st of March and 4th of April. The grapes were picked at 22.3brix

The grapes were pressed into French barriques (10% new) and underwent wild fermentation with indigenous yeast. The wine matured on lees in barrel for ten months. This wine will possibly be at its best in about 12 months time. Enjoy over the next few years.

Food Pairing: Shellfish/seafood simple prepared, spicy foods, goat’s cheese, salads, asparagus and other vegetables.
